Diese Regel markiert die veralteten Methoden und Felder aus der com.ibm.websphere.cache.CacheEntry und com.ibm.websphere.cache.EntryInfo Schnittstellen. Der Scanner für binäre Anwendungen markiert keine Referenzen auf die Felder, da die Binärdateien der Anwendung nur den aufgelösten, ganzzahligen Wert enthalten. Die folgenden Methoden und Felder werden ermittelt:
Diese Methoden und Felder wurden in WebSphere Application Server Version 6.0 als veraltet markiert und können in einem künftigen Release entfernt werden.
| Methode/Feld | Beschreibung |
|---|---|
| CacheEntry.isBatchEnabled(), EntryInfo.isBatchEnabled() | Die Aktualisierungen für Push- oder Push-Pull-Richtlinien für gemeinsame Nutzung werden immer im asynchronen Stapelmodus durchgeführt. Diese Methode gibt immer den Wert "true" zurück. |
| EntryInfo.setBatchEnabled(boolean) | Die Aktualisierungen für Push- oder Push-Pull-Richtlinien für gemeinsame Nutzung werden immer im asynchronen Stapelmodus durchgeführt. Das Aufrufen der Methode setBatchEnabled(false) hat keine Auswirkungen auf die Cachereplikation. |
| EntryInfo.SHARED_PULL | Der Freigabetyp PULL darf nicht in einer neuen Codeumgebung verwendet werden. Verwenden Sie stattdessen den Freigabetyp PUSH_PULL. Der Freigabetyp PULL funktioniert wie der Freigabetyp PUSH_PULL. |
Weitere Informationen zu Klassen finden Sie in den folgenden Dokumenten:
Die volle Liste Veraltete API ist in der Dokumentation enthalten.